diff options
author | André Fabian Silva Delgado | 2016-05-16 10:36:40 -0300 |
---|---|---|
committer | André Fabian Silva Delgado | 2016-05-16 10:36:40 -0300 |
commit | b05200d4d2451c0a3172c9b895b76d13608dfcb7 (patch) | |
tree | f6b848af73760b0e79af6d5e0221872ef0051813 | |
parent | 7a63d956098cea4e5040b4476620f1589082f821 (diff) | |
download | aur-b05200d4d2451c0a3172c9b895b76d13608dfcb7.tar.gz |
Update to 229-3
-rw-r--r-- | .SRCINFO | 23 | ||||
-rw-r--r-- | PKGBUILD | 31 |
2 files changed, 23 insertions, 31 deletions
@@ -1,8 +1,8 @@ # Generated by mksrcinfo v8 -# Thu Feb 18 03:54:32 UTC 2016 +# Mon May 16 13:36:25 UTC 2016 pkgbase = systemd-knock - pkgver = 228 - pkgrel = 4.1 + pkgver = 229 + pkgrel = 3 url = http://www.freedesktop.org/wiki/Software/systemd arch = i686 arch = x86_64 @@ -32,7 +32,7 @@ pkgbase = systemd-knock makedepends = gnu-efi-libs options = strip options = debug - source = git://github.com/systemd/systemd.git#tag=v228 + source = git://github.com/systemd/systemd.git#tag=v229 source = https://repo.parabola.nu/other/knock/patches/systemd/0001-adds-TCP-Stealth-support-to-systemd-221.patch source = https://repo.parabola.nu/other/knock/patches/systemd/0001-adds-TCP-Stealth-support-to-systemd-221.patch.sig source = https://repo.parabola.nu/other/systemd/splash-parabola.bmp @@ -83,9 +83,9 @@ pkgname = systemd-knock optdepends = systemd-knock-sysvcompat: symlink package to provide sysvinit binaries optdepends = polkit: allow administration as unprivileged user provides = nss-myhostname - provides = systemd-tools=228 - provides = udev=228 - provides = systemd=228 + provides = systemd-tools=229 + provides = udev=229 + provides = systemd=229 conflicts = nss-myhostname conflicts = systemd-tools conflicts = udev @@ -118,23 +118,20 @@ pkgname = libsystemd-knock pkgdesc = systemd client libraries with support for stealth TCP sockets license = GPL2 depends = glibc + depends = libcap depends = libgcrypt depends = lz4 depends = xz provides = libsystemd.so - provides = libsystemd-daemon.so - provides = libsystemd-id128.so - provides = libsystemd-journal.so - provides = libsystemd-login.so provides = libudev.so - provides = libsystemd=228 + provides = libsystemd=229 conflicts = libsystemd pkgname = systemd-knock-sysvcompat pkgdesc = sysvinit compat for systemd-knock license = GPL2 depends = systemd-knock - provides = systemd-sysvcompat=228 + provides = systemd-sysvcompat=229 conflicts = sysvinit conflicts = systemd-sysvcompat @@ -6,8 +6,8 @@ _pkgbase=systemd pkgbase=systemd-knock pkgname=('systemd-knock' 'libsystemd-knock' 'systemd-knock-sysvcompat') -pkgver=228 -pkgrel=4.1 +pkgver=229 +pkgrel=3 arch=('i686' 'x86_64' 'armv7h') url="http://www.freedesktop.org/wiki/Software/systemd" makedepends=('acl' 'cryptsetup' 'docbook-xsl' 'gperf' 'lz4' 'xz' 'pam' 'libelf' @@ -45,20 +45,17 @@ validpgpkeys=( prepare() { cd "$_pkgbase" - # sd-ndisc: drop RA packets from non-link-local addresses - # https://github.com/systemd/systemd/commit/3ccd31635353 - # https://github.com/systemd/systemd/issues/1866 - git cherry-pick -n 3ccd31635353 + # networkd: FIONREAD is not reliable on some sockets + git cherry-pick -n 4edc2c9b6b5b921873eb82e58719ed4d9e0d69bf - # networkd: link - do not drop config for loopback device - # https://github.com/systemd/systemd/commit/e5d44b34cca3 - # https://github.com/systemd/systemd/issues/2023 - git cherry-pick -n e5d44b34cca3 + # fix assertion failure in src/core/timer.c on bootup (FS#48197) + git cherry-pick -n 3f51aec8647fe13f4b1e46b2f75ff635403adf91 - # virt: detect dmi before cpuid - # https://github.com/systemd/systemd/commit/050e65ada2e0 - # https://github.com/systemd/systemd/issues/1993 - git cherry-pick -n 050e65ada2e0 + # fix udevd error checking from cg_unified() (FS#48188) + git cherry-pick -n 6d2353394fc33e923d1ab464c8f88df2a5105ffb + + # revert "core: resolve specifier in config_parse_exec()" + git cherry-pick -n bd1b973fb326e9b7587494fd6108e5ded46e9163 # Rename "Linux" -> "GNU/Linux" patch -Np1 -i "$srcdir/gnu+linux.patch" @@ -92,7 +89,6 @@ build() { --localstatedir=/var \ --sysconfdir=/etc \ --enable-lz4 \ - --enable-compat-libs \ --enable-tcp-stealth \ --disable-audit \ --disable-ima \ @@ -192,10 +188,9 @@ package_systemd-knock() { package_libsystemd-knock() { pkgdesc="systemd client libraries with support for stealth TCP sockets" - depends=('glibc' 'libgcrypt' 'lz4' 'xz') + depends=('glibc' 'libcap' 'libgcrypt' 'lz4' 'xz') license=('GPL2') - provides=('libsystemd.so' 'libsystemd-daemon.so' 'libsystemd-id128.so' - 'libsystemd-journal.so' 'libsystemd-login.so' 'libudev.so' "libsystemd=$pkgver") + provides=('libsystemd.so' 'libudev.so' "libsystemd=$pkgver") conflicts=('libsystemd') make -C "$_pkgbase" DESTDIR="$pkgdir" install-libLTLIBRARIES |